§ 11-33-02 — Board of county commissioners to designate districts - Uniformity

North Dakota·Title 11 Counties·Ch. 11-33 County Zoning
For any or all of the purposes designated in section 11-33-01, the board of county commissioners may divide by resolution all or any parts of the county, subject to section 11-33-02.1 into districts of such number, shape, and area as may be determined necessary, and likewise may enact suitable regulations to carry out the purposes of this chapter. These regulations must be uniform in each district, but the regulations in one district may differ from those in other districts.
